The 1981 R-rated animated feature Heavy Metal is now online to watch for free at Crackle.
Due to its rating, you have to sign in to watch it, but sign-up is free and quick and there's even an option to sign in using your Facebook account (even quicker). While the movie is free to watch, it does have periodic but quick commercial interruptions.

The Cartoon Network’s The Secret Saturdays is a throwback cartoon that tips their hats off to various cartoons and genres of yesteryear. Wil Wheaton is something of a fanboy favorite for the people. He's a former child star, best known as the lead in the Rob Reiner adaptation of Stephen King's Stand by Me, and also as Wesley Crusher on Star Trek: The Next Generation. He's done tons of other stuff along with these two better-known titles, but the best thing about him is that he's grown into a regular everyday guy and fan of many things geek, which puts him high on our list of coolest celebrities in the universe.
